Recruitment at OPPO Nigeria
OPPO Nigeria, founded in 2004, is one of the world’s leading innovators in smart devices and mobile technology. With operations in over 60 countries and regions, Dedicated to delivering cutting-edge innovation, premium user experiences, and stylish designs. OPPO continues to expand its footprint with over 290,000 points of sale and 1,900 official service centers — bringing the beauty of technology closer to people every day.

Job Title: HR Supervisor (Female)
Location: Nigeria
Employment Type: Full-time
Job Summary
- OPPO Nigeria is seeking a dedicated and experienced HR Supervisor to join our growing team in Ogba.
- The HR Supervisor will oversee employee relations, ensure compliance with labor laws, and promote a positive and inclusive work culture.
- This role will also support recruitment, payroll, employee engagement, and performance management while serving as a key link between the organization and outsourcing agencies.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ide leadership in fostering a healthy employee experience and a culture that attracts, retains, and motivates top talent.
- Mediate and resolve employee relations issues, conducting fair and objective investigations.
- Liaise with outsourcing agencies for contract processing related to promotions, transfers, and new hires.
- Collate and process monthly payroll schedules for regional employees.
- Compile bi-weekly and monthly promoters’ sales reports from the DMS platform.
- Maintain and update staff databases and personnel files.
- Handle complex employee relations matters and grievances in line with company policy.
- Perform other HR-related duties as assigned by management.
Qualifications and Requirements
- Bachelor’s degree (B.Sc.) in Human Resources, Business Administration, Industrial Relations, or a related field.
- Minimum of 4 years of experience in Human Resources, with at least 1 year in a supervisory or leadership capacity.
- Strong knowledge of HR practices, labor laws, and employee relations.
- Experience working with outsourcing agencies and handling employee documentation.
- Proficiency in HR software tools and Microsoft Office applications.
- Excellent communication, interpersonal, and conflict resolution skills.
- High level of integrity, confidentiality, and professionalism.

A cover letter is a document that is attached to an application and aims to introduce the candidate more personally. It should supplement information from a CV or curriculum vitae, address skills and achievements, and highlight a selection of the most relevant accomplishments.
